    Kimberly T.

    I havent had any breads and pastries here that I didnt like at all. My mother, believe it or not, was the one who told me first about the Bologna sliced bread here (i think that was whats its called hmm) and it was so good! The edges looked burned but they are actually soft. Ooh especially the center! We like to dip it in hot coco at home lol Today I also got to try their matcha cornet! It was so light and flaky. The matcha cream filling was perfect too! Their custard bread was good but i think its better warmed. We've also tried their milk bread which was nice and buttery and of course their melon pan. Not a bad place for breads and carbs and conveniently located inside mitsuwa.
